How much do warehouse operations associate j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 15, 2026, the average hourly pay for warehouse operations associate in Novi, MI is $16.24,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.42 and $17.16 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a warehouse operations associate?

Warehouse Operations Associates are responsible for handling the daily tasks that keep warehouse facilities running smoothly. Their duties typically include receiving and processing incoming stock, picking and filling orders, organizing inventory, and ensuring the warehouse remains clean and safe. They may also operate machinery such as forklifts, package shipments, and use inventory management systems. Strong attention to detail, physical stamina, and teamwork skills are important for success in this role.

What is the difference between Warehouse Operations Associate vs Warehouse Clerk?

AspectWarehouse Operations AssociateWarehouse Clerk
ResponsibilitiesInventory management, order picking, shipping/receivingData entry, record keeping, labeling
Required SkillsPhysical stamina, basic computer skills, organizationData entry, attention to detail, computer proficiency
Work EnvironmentWarehouse floor, active physical workOffice or administrative area within warehouse
CertificationsNone typically required, OSHA safety training beneficialNone typically required

The Warehouse Operations Associate and Warehouse Clerk roles often overlap in warehouse settings, but the associate focuses more on physical tasks like inventory handling and order fulfillment, while the clerk handles administrative duties such as data entry and record keeping. Both roles require basic skills and safety awareness, but the associate's work is more physically demanding and hands-on.

About the role
The Warehouse Associate is responsible for assisting in day-to-day operations of the warehouse. This includes stock control, along with receipt, storage, retrieval and ensuring the timely delivery of goods. This role also helps to organize shipment loading and transferring and keeps records of documents by entering data into the inventory system. This role will be responsible for following company and site-specific safety policies.
What you'll do
  • Performs administrative activities associated with warehouse operations and the prevention of inventory shrink, including performing cycle counts.
  • Ensures that merchandise is received and stored in an efficient and economical manner; and maintains required records in conformance with company policy.
  • Prepares shipments of materials in accordance with company policy.
  • Ability to walk, stand, stoop, kneel, crouch, crawl, use hands to finger, handle, or feel objects, tools, or controls, reach with hands and arms, climb or balance; and occasionally lift and/or move up to 50 pounds.
Qualifications
  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• 2+ years of experience in a warehouse environment
  • Experience in the vinyl wrap industry is a plus
  • Computer skills including MS Office and Inventory Management software
  • Strong organizational and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team
Metrics and KPIs
  • Safety IRR
  • On Time Shipping (OTS)
  • Facility Fulfillment Rate (FFR)
  • Units Per Hour (UPH)
  • Quality Metrics (to include Ops No Charges)
